Understanding Energy Consumption
To calculate the energy consumed by a 60-watt bulb used for 6 hours a day, we first need to understand the concept of watts, which is a unit of power.
Step 1: Calculate Daily Energy Consumption
- The formula to calculate energy consumption in kilowatt-hours (kWh) is:
- Energy (kWh) = Power (kW) × Time (h)
- Convert watts to kilowatts:
- 60 watts = 0.06 kW
Step 2: Substitute Values
- Using the formula:
- Energy (kWh) = 0.06 kW × 6 h
Step 3: Perform the Calculation
- Multiply the values:
- Energy (kWh) = 0.36 kWh
Step 4: Convert to Units
- In the context of electricity, 1 unit is equivalent to 1 kWh.
- Therefore, the energy consumed by the bulb in one day is 0.36 units.
Conclusion
- The correct answer is option 'B' - 0.36 units.
- This means that using a 60-watt bulb for 6 hours will consume 0.36 units of energy per day.
This calculation helps in understanding how much energy different appliances use, which is essential for managing electricity costs effectively.
